Transaction 073e44ba4c5c76ea3009717f9e014b8dedc3496bf5584b21f48d752fdec47fce

2 Input
1 Outputs
  • 073e44ba4c5c76ea3009717f9e014b8dedc3496bf5584b21f48d752fdec47fce:0
  • value  264810
    address  3HdohpofwZT3R39aoYKyqZeLME2e8XTgbQ